Strategic Masterclass: Formations and Tactics
Now, let's peek behind the curtain at the strategic brilliance. Real Madrid is renowned for its flexible and adaptable game strategies. They often deploy different formations. The most common formation is the classic 4-3-3. In this setup, the team leverages the width provided by the wingers while also controlling the midfield. However, they're not afraid to shift to a 4-4-2 or even a 3-5-2 depending on the opponent and game situation.
- 4-3-3: This formation is all about attacking prowess. The three forwards, ideally including a lethal striker and two dynamic wingers, constantly challenge the opposing defense. The midfield trio, composed of a defensive midfielder and two box-to-box players, provides both defensive cover and creative support for the attack. The full-backs are essential for width, surging forward to provide crosses and overload the flanks.
- 4-4-2: This formation offers greater defensive stability and midfield control. Two central midfielders work tirelessly to win possession and provide service to the two strikers. The wingers offer pace and creativity, while the full-backs provide defensive cover and overlapping runs.
- 3-5-2: This formation is a gamble, but it could work great to the team, and is usually implemented against weaker teams, adding extra attacking support. The three central defenders provide a solid defensive wall, while the wing-backs offer width and attacking flair. The midfield three provides control and creativity, while the two forwards spearhead the attack.
The tactics are equally important. Real Madrid often employs a high-pressing game, aimed at winning possession in the opponent's half. They also use quick transitions to launch counter-attacks, making them a threat whenever they win the ball. Set-piece routines are also carefully planned and executed, aiming to maximize every scoring opportunity.

The Real Madrid Legacy: A Club Steeped in History
Let’s zoom out for a bit and talk about the legacy of Real Madrid. This isn't just a team, guys; it's an institution, a symbol of sporting excellence known worldwide. Their history is filled with iconic moments, legendary players, and a trophy cabinet that's the envy of the world. From the days of Alfredo Di Stéfano to the era of Cristiano Ronaldo, the club has always been a beacon of talent and glory.
The club's ethos is built on success and ambition. Real Madrid has set standards and expectations. They have dominated European football, winning more Champions League titles than any other club. This success has solidified their status as a global brand, attracting fans from all corners of the planet. They are not just about winning; they are about doing it with style, flair, and an unwavering commitment to excellence. This tradition of excellence extends to every aspect of the club, from player recruitment to youth development. They believe in fostering talent, building a strong team culture, and always striving for the highest levels of achievement. Real Madrid is not just a club, it's a culture of winning.
Memorable Moments
- The 'La Décima' Champions League triumph in 2014, breaking their long wait for the tenth title. It was a nail-biting encounter, filled with drama and excitement. Sergio Ramos’s late equalizer will be forever etched in the memories of the fans.
- The dominant period in the late 2010s, with three consecutive Champions League titles. This cemented their place as one of the greatest teams in football history.
- Iconic individual performances from legends like Cristiano Ronaldo, who broke records and elevated the team to new heights.
